Moreover, the grounding system design in the large-scale PV plants was proposed using a hybrid approach based on circuit theory and MOM to represent the resistive, inductive, and capacitive elements in addition to the inductive and capacitive couplings. The transient behavior was estimated using the inverse Fourier transform.
